A few years ago, my brother and i had a joint mortgage and we kept missing payments and getting charged. Eventually we sold the house and so it was all paid off, and therefore our relationship with cheltenham and gloucester is now over. could we still claim our charges back???

 

we also had loans with GE money. again, these are now sorted but can we still claim back charges even though the accounts are settled now??

 

can i also claim for a bank account that racked up loads of charges years ago. even if i dont have the account any more???

Hi Molly!

 

I may be wrong on this, but I've read a thread somewhere that says, for a mortgage, you can claim back twelve years!

 

It doesn't matter that the account is closed.

 

I successfully claimed back charges from Alliance & Leicester dating back to 1995, even though I redeemed the mortgage and closed the account in 2003.
